Industry Needs and Pain Points — Why the Best Rugged Windows Tablet Matters
In modern industrial and field operations, traditional consumer tablets often fail to withstand harsh environments. Choosing the best rugged Windows tablet is no longer optional — it is essential for maintaining productivity, data accuracy, and operational continuity. Key operational demands include:
-
Sturdy Protection Against Harsh Conditions
Industrial devices must resist drops, dust, liquid splashes, and extreme temperatures. Look for tablets meeting MIL-STD-810H and IP65+ ratings to ensure reliable performance in workshops, factories, and outdoor sites.
-
Clear Visibility in Strong Light
Operators often work under bright lighting or outdoors. High-brightness displays (800–1200 nits) with anti-glare coatings ensure that inspection, monitoring, and data entry tasks can be performed without strain or error.
-
Long Runtime and Rapid Power Options
Multi-shift operations require durable batteries. The best rugged Windows tablets offer dual battery slots, hot-swap capabilities, or PD 3.0 fast charging to minimize downtime. -
Reliable Connectivity and Positioning
Reliable communication is essential for outdoor operations. Real-time data collection and remote support depend on stable connectivity. Rugged Windows tablets typically support a wide range of wired and wireless connectivity options, enabling stable data transfer across different environments. Look for tablets with WiFi 6E, 5G, and GPS/GLONASS/BeiDou integration to guarantee accurate positioning and seamless network access. -
Robust Software Ecosystem
Industrial workflows often rely on Windows-based applications for ERP, MES, SCADA, or office productivity. Selecting a Windows platform rugged tablet ensures compatibility with both enterprise and industrial software ecosystems. -
Long-term Reliability

Rugged Tablet Features
The best rugged Windows tablets are designed to deliver durability, performance, and industrial adaptability far beyond ordinary consumer devices. Based on the shared advantages of SINSMART and Getac rugged Windows products, their rugged tablet features can be summarized across six key dimensions:
- Military-Grade Environmental Protection: Devices meet MIL-STD-810G/H standards and IP65–IP69K ratings, ensuring resistance to drops, dust, water immersion, and high-pressure water cleaning. Temperature tolerance ranges from -20°C to 60°C (with high-end models like Getac S510AD down to -29°C), and humidity endurance up to 95% RH, making them suitable for mining, chemical plants, outdoor logistics, and other challenging environments.
-
Powerful and Adaptive Hardware: Performance scales to task requirements: entry-level models (Intel N100/N150) handle lightweight inspection and inventory tasks, while mid-to-high-end models (Intel Core i5/i7, AMD Ryzen AI with optional NPU) support CAD design, predictive maintenance, and real-time analytics. RAM ranges from 8GB–64GB and storage from 128GB–2TB PCIe NVMe, meeting industrial data storage demands.
- Outdoor-Optimized Displays: Screens feature 550–1200 nits brightness, IPS wide-view technology, and anti-glare coatings, with some models supporting glove and wet-touch operation. This ensures visibility even in direct sunlight or high-illumination environments such as construction sites or outdoor warehouses.
-
Flexible Battery and Power Solutions: Long-lasting batteries (4800–5700 mAh) with hot-swap capability allow continuous multi-shift operations. Fast charging (33–65W PD) and compatibility with car chargers or docking stations ensure uninterrupted field work and reduce downtime in areas without fixed power supply.
- Modular Expansion and Data Security: Industrial I/O options (USB, HDMI, RS232, RJ45, barcode scanners, HF-RFID/NFC) support workflow-specific expansion. Integrated TPM 2.0, fingerprint sensors, and Windows Hello facial recognition enhance data security, with some models certified for hazardous environments.
- Industry-Focused Form Factor and Ergonomics: Compact 8–10.1” designs (SINSMART) weighing 818–1140g allow single-hand operation in tight spaces, while larger 15.6” models (Getac) support complex data processing. Programmable buttons, stylus support, and optional accessories (hand straps, protective cases) enhance usability in industrial inspections, logistics, and outdoor field operations.

Best Rugged Windows Tablet Models in 2025 — Specification-Based Comparison
1. Getac UX10 / F110 Series
- Core strength: 12th-Gen Intel i5/i7 processors and LumiBond displays (1000–1200 nits).
- Protection: MIL-STD-810H + IP66/IP67 for dust and water resistance.
- Use case: public safety, field engineering, and energy inspection.
2. Dell Latitude 7230 Rugged Extreme

- Combines Intel Core i5-1240U with FirstNet-ready connectivity.
- 1200-nit sunlight-readable screen and 4 ft drop rating.
- Excellent for utilities, maintenance, and emergency response teams.
3. Winmate M156 Series
- 15.6-inch FHD anti-glare display with dual hot-swappable batteries.
- Intel i5-1235U performance and PD 3.0 fast charging.
- Built for factories, AIoT data capture, and vehicle installations.
4. SINSMART SIN-I1012E / SIN-I1001E-N100

- 12th-Gen Intel Core i5/i7, IP65/IP67 protection, 700–1000 nits brightness.
- Modular expansion ports (RJ45, RS232, USB) and optional 4G/5G.
- Ideal for OEM clients seeking customizable industrial solutions.

Technical Overview of the Best Rugged Windows Tablet Specifications
A compact technical table helps procurement teams compare what matters most for outdoor work. Here are the core spec categories you should focus on:
-
Processor & Memory: High-end outdoor tasks need CPU headroom. Getac and Dell offer 12th-Gen Intel i5/i7 or Intel Core Ultra configurations for sustained performance. SINSMART’s SIN-series also supports 12th-Gen i5/i7 options for demanding applications.
- Display Brightness & Touch: For true outdoor readability, target 800–1200 nits and anti-glare or LumiBond technologies. Getac and Dell often reach 1000–1200 nits; SINSMART models provide 700–1000 nits depending on configuration. Hand, glove, and pen input support are common across these brands.
- Rugged Certification: Look for MIL-STD-810H (shock, vibration, temperature) and IP65–IP67 or IP66/69K ratings for water and dust resistance. Getac devices frequently include IP66/IP67, while SINSMART models list IP65/IP67 options depending on the SKU.
- Battery & Power: Dual or hot-swappable batteries (as seen in Winmate and many Getac models) enable continuous operation in remote sites. SINSMART also offers hot-swap solutions in higher-end SKUs to reduce downtime.
- Connectivity & GPS: Wi-Fi 6/6E, optional 4G/5G, and multi-constellation GNSS (GPS/GLONASS/BeiDou) are standard for outdoor workflows. Dell’s enterprise features and Getac’s dedicated GNSS options make them reliable choices where positioning and connectivity are mission-critical.
-
I/O & Extensibility: Industrial ports (RJ45, RS232, PogoPin modules) and accessory docks are essential in factory and vehicle environments. Winmate and SINSMART emphasize modular expansion; Getac also offers extensive docking and peripheral ecosystems.
| Brand / Model | OS | CPU | Brightness | Protection | Battery | Key Feature |
| Getac UX10 | Windows 11 Pro | Intel Core Ultra 7 | 1000 nits | IP66 / MIL-STD-810H | Hot-swappable | AI-ready NPU (48 TOPS) |
| Dell Latitude 7230 | Windows 11 Pro | Intel i5-1240U | 1200 nits | IP65 / MIL-STD-810G | Modular | FirstNet certified |
| Winmate M156 | Windows 11 | Intel i5-1235U | 1000 nits | IP65 / MIL-STD-810H | Dual battery | PD 3.0 fast charge |
| SINSMART SIN-I1012E | Windows 11 | Intel i7-1255U | 700 nits | IP65 / MIL-STD-810G | Hot-swap dual cells | Custom I/O expansion |

How to Choose the Best Rugged Windows Tablet for Your Project
Use this concise checklist to match device capabilities with operational needs:
- Match protection to environment: Choose IP65–IP67 and MIL-STD levels based on exposure to water, dust, and drops.
- Screen & input: For outdoor or high-light areas, target 700–1000 nits and support for glove or stylus input.
- Power plan: Decide whether a removable or hot-swap battery is required for “zero downtime.” Check real-world runtime specs.
- Connectivity: Require Wi-Fi 6, optional 4G/5G, and GNSS if tracking is needed. Confirm supported frequency bands for your region.
- I/O & expandability: Ensure RS232, RJ45, USB, PogoPin, or optional NFC/scan modules exist to connect legacy sensors and barcode systems.
- Software compatibility: Pick Windows devices when you must run desktop-class MES/ERP/diagnostic tools.
- Service & customization: For large deployments, prioritize vendors that offer OEM/ODM, driver support, and local technical services.
- Mounting and Mobility: Designed for versatile deployment with VESA mounting points, vehicle docking compatibility, hand/shoulder straps, and ergonomic form factors.

Customization Options for Rugged Windows Tablets
Hardware-Level Configuration Flexibility
One major advantage of rugged Windows tablets is the ability to configure hardware based on real deployment needs rather than fixed consumer specifications.
Key configurable elements typically include:
- Processing platform: Different processor tiers to balance performance and power consumption
- Memory and storage: Flexible RAM and SSD options for lightweight or data-intensive tasks
- Wireless modules: Optional Wi-Fi, Bluetooth, LTE/5G, GPS, NFC, or RFID depending on field requirements
- Data capture peripherals: Support for barcode scanners, fingerprint readers, or other integrated modules
This modular approach allows a ruggedized Windows tablet to match specific workloads instead of forcing users to adapt their workflow to the device.
